I was trying to come up with some good Beorning allies, here is a neutral one titled Skinchanger, let me know what you think.

4 cost, 1 wp, 1 att, 1def, 2 hp

Beorning

Action: At the beginning of the Planning Phase give Skinchanger either + 2 wp, +2 att, or + 2 def until the end of the round.

I thought it would be fun to have a really flexible ally, who could change skins so to speak every round.

Here is a Tactics one titled Beserker:

3 cost, 0 wp, 2 att, 1 def, 3hp

Beorning

Response: After you engage an enemy exhaust Beserker to give that enemy -2 att or -2 def until the end of the round.

I thought this would give you some interesting choices, allowing you to neuter that enemies attack, or make it easier to kill, but you have to exhaust an ally to do it.

Here is a Leadership one titled Wild Beorning:

4 cost, 0 wp, 0 att, 0 def, 3hp

Beorning

Action: At the end of each phase you may pay 1 resource to ready Wild Beorning.

Action: At the beginning of each phase give Wild Beorning +3 wp, +3 att, or +3 def until the end of the phase.

Are these overpowered? or Underpowered?

The first one is perfect.

The second one does not feel like a Beserker. He is not attacking in uncontrollable fury. I suggest maybe Intimidating Beorning?

The third one has a lot of text for someone that is basically a 4-cost, 3 wp, 3 atk, 3 def, 3 hp ally. If you print him with these stats instead of giving him the pluses, he would be essentially the same (of course, there is small difference, but still). Also, he feels overpowered.

Your definitely right about the name for the second Beorning, Intimidating does make more sense.

Your right printing him with those stats might be more effective, though there are certain encounter cards like in Redhorn Gate and the new Lost Realm quest that could blank his abilities or blank his abilities, I thought this might limit his appeal slightly. Would 2 resources to ready make it easier to justify? or max once per round?
